Export of Wheat Flour (Atta) allowed against Advance Authorization

October 9, 2022 546 Views 0 comment Print

The Notification No. 30/2015-20 dated 27.08.2022 is amended to the extent that Export of Wheat Flour (Atta) will be allowed against Advance Authorization, and by Export Oriented Units (EOUs) and units in SEZs, to be produced from imported wheat and without procurement of domestic wheat and subject to conditions as specified. CENVAT Credit on Commission Agents Services – Calcutta High Court

October 9, 2022 1290 Views 2 comments Print

A vexed issue, being eligibility of CENVAT credit on Sales Commission Agent’s Services, post the judgment of the Hon’ble Gujarat High Court in Cadila Healthcare Limited, came up before the Division Bench of Hon’ble Calcutta High Court. The period in dispute in this case was from 2011 to 2016.
